1) GENERAL INFORMATION
The SP3500 operator consists of a strong gearmotor.
The self-braking motor and irreversible gearbox allow the gate to stop quickly, avoiding
uncontrolled sliding of the gate due to the effect of inertia.
The gearmotor is coupled to the gate by means of a rack. The control panel is built in
and comprises: start relay, three-phase motor protector, control unit.
The operating logic provides for various configurations so that use of the automated
device can be tailored to the user's needs (e.g.: automatic closing, controlled closing,
photocells active during closing etc.). To edit settings, call in qualified personnel (installer).
The irreversible gearmotor keeps the gate locked closed, meaning there is no need
to use solenoid locks.
A manual release system allows the gate to be opened manually in the event of a mains
power outage or malfunctioning.
In deadman mode, check the gate stopping distance: if it exceeds 50mm, cover the
closing edge with a rubber profile whose deformation is greater than the stopping
distance and results in less than 150N of static force being generated on a test body
measuring 80mm in diameter.

3) TUBE ARRANGEMENT Fig.A
Install the electrical system referring to the standards in force for electrical systems CEI
64-8, IEC 364, harmonization document HD 384 and other national standards.

8) FASTENING LIMIT SwITCH BRACKETS FIG.E
9) STOPS FIG.M
DANGER - The gate must be fitted with mechanical stops to halt its travel
both when opening and closing, thus preventing the gate from coming off
the top guide. Said stops must be fastened firmly to the ground, a few centimetres
beyond the electric stop point.
10) MANUAL RELEASE (See USER GUIDE -FIG.2-).
warning: do not JERK the gate open and closed, instead push it GENTLY to the
end of its travel.
11) MOTOR PROTECTOR FIG. N
Make sure it is set for the motor's rated current demand (380-400V/2A) (220-230V/3A).
12) CHECKING DIRECTION FIG.N1
Release the motor and move the gate half way along its travel. Relock the motor then
turn the power off and back on. Give the start command. If the gate does not move
in the opening direction, swap the phase wires over. wARNING: also check that limit
switches SWO-SWC are working properly.
13) TERMINAL BOARD wIRING FIG. F-G
Once suitable electric cables have been run through the raceways and the automated de-
vice's various components have been fastened at the predetermined points, connect them
as directed and illustrated in the diagrams contained in the relevant instruction manuals.
Connect the live, neutral and earth wire (compulsory) Fig. P-Q.
wARNINGS - When performing wiring and installation, refer to the standards in force
and, whatever the case, apply good practice principles. Wires carrying different voltages
must be kept physically separate from each other, or they must be suitably insulated
with at least 1mm of additional insulation.
Wires must be secured with additional fastening near the terminals, using devices such
as cable clamps. All connecting cables must be kept far enough away from dissipaters.
